Site description
Laurel Laurus forest in the north-east of Tenerife, ranging from degraded and exploited areas to areas with a well-developed tree canopy. Human activities include the cutting of branches for use in tomato/banana cultivation.
Key biodiversity
The site is important for both endemic Columba species (numbers of C. junoniae are low) as well as for other forest passerines.
